Under section 214(e) of the Act, a citizen of Canada or Mexico who seeks temporary entry as a business person to engage in business activities at a professional level may be admitted to the United States in accordance with the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A).
Business activities at a professional level means those undertakings which require the individual to have a least a baccalaureate degree or appropriate credentials demonstrating status as a professional in a profession set forth in Appendix 1603.D.1 of the NAFTA, and detailed below.
Business person, as defined in the NAFTA, means a citizen of Canada or Mexico who is engaged in the trade of goods, the provision of services, or the conduct of investment activities.
Engage in business activities at a professional level means the performance of prearranged business activities for a United States entity, including an individual. It does not authorize the establishment of a business or practice in the United States in which the professional will be, in substance, self-employed. A professional will be deemed to be self-employed if he or she will be rendering services to a corporation or entity of which the professional is the sole or controlling shareholder or owner.
Below is the list of acceptable professions for the TN Visa:
- ✔️ Accountant–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or C.P.A., CA., C.G.A., or C.M.A.
- ✔️ Architect–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or state/provincial license. (2)(note 2) The terms “state/provincial license” and “state/provincial/federal license” mean any document issued by a state, provincial, or federal government, as the case may be, or under its authority, but not by a local government, that permits a person to engage in a regulated activity or profession.
- ✔️ Computer Systems Analyst–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or Post-Secondary Diploma (3) or Post Secondary Certificate (4) and three years’ experience.(note 3) “Post Secondary Diploma” means a credential issued, on completion of two or more years of post secondary education, by an accredited academic institution in Canada or the United States.(note 4) “Post Secondary Certificate” means a certificate issued, on completion of two or more years of post secondary education at an academic institution, by the federal government of Mexico or a state government in Mexico, an academic institution recognized by the federal government or a state government, or an academic institution created by federal or state law.
- ✔️ Disaster relief insurance claims adjuster (claims adjuster employed by an insurance company located in the territory of a Party, or an independent claims adjuster)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ree and successful completion of training in the appropriate areas of insurance adjustment pertaining to disaster relief claims; or three years experience in claims adjustment and successful completion of training in the appropriate areas of insurance adjustment pertaining to disaster relief claims.
- ✔️ Economist –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Engineer –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or state/provincial license.
- ✔️Forester –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ree: or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Graphic Designer–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or Post-Secondary Diploma or Post-Secondary Certificate and three years experience.
- ✔️ Hotel Manager–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ree in hotel/restaurant management; or Post-Secondary Diploma or Post Secondary Certificate in hotel/restaurant management and three years experience in hotel/restaurant management.
- ✔️ Industrial Designer–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ree: or Post-Secondary Diploma or Post Secondary Certificate, and three years experience.
- ✔️ Interior Designer–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ree or Post-Secondary Diploma or Post-Secondary Certificate, and three years experience.
- ✔️ Land Surveyor–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ree or state/provincial/federal license.
- ✔️ Landscape Architect–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Lawyer (including Notary in the province of Quebec)–L.L.B., J.D., L.L.L., B-C.L., or Licenciatura degree (five years); or membership in a state/provincial bar.
- ✔️Librarian–M.L.S., or B.L.S. (for which another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ree was a prerequisite).
- ✔️Mathematician (including Statistician)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ree. (5)(note 5) The term “Mathematician” includes the profession of Actuary. An Actuary must satisfy the necessary requirements to be recognized as an actuary by a professional actuarial association or society. A professional actuarial association or society means a professional actuarial association or society operating in the territory of at least one of the Parties.
- ✔️ Range Manager/Range Conservationist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Research Assistant (working in a post-secondary educational institution)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.Scientific Technician/Technologist (6) Possession of (a) theoretical knowledge of any of the following disciplines: agricultural sciences, astronomy, biology. chemistry, engineering. forestry, geology. geophysics, meteorology, or physics; and (b) the ability to solve practical problems in any of those disciplines, or the ability to apply principles of any of those disciplines to basic or applied research.(note 6) A business person in this category must be seeking temporary entry for work in direct support of professionals in agricultural sciences, astronomy, biology, chemistry, engineering, forestry, geology, geophysics, meteorology or physics.
- ✔️ Social Worker–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Syiviculturist (including Forestry Specialist)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Technical Publications Writer–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ree, or Post-Secondary Diploma or Post-Secondary Certificate, and three years experience.
- ✔️ Urban Planner {including Geographer)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Vocational Counselor–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ree. Medical/Allied Professionals
Medical/Allied Professionals
- ✔️ Dentist–D.D.S., D.M.D., Doctor en Odontologia or Doctor en Cirugia Dental or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Dietitian–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Medical Laboratory Technologist (Canada)/Medical Technologist (Mexico and the United States) (7) –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or Post-Secondary Diploma or Post-Secondary Certificate, and three years experience.(note 7) A business person in this category must be seeking temporary entry to perform in a laboratory chemical, biological, hematological, immunologic, microscopic or bacteriological tests and analyses for diagnosis, treatment, or prevention of diseases.
- ✔️Nutritionist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ree,
- ✔️ Occupational Therapist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Pharmacist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ree; or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Physician (teaching or research only)–M.D, Doctor en Medicina; or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Physiotherapist/Physical Therapist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ree: or state/provincial license.
- ✔️ Psychologist—state/provincial license; or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Recreational Therapist-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Registered nurse–state/provincial license or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Veterinarian–D.V.M., D.M.V., or Doctor en Veterinaria; or state/provincial license.
Scientist
- ✔️ Agriculturist (including Agronomist)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Animal Breeder-—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Animal Scientist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Apiculturist-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Astronomer–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Biochemist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Biolog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ree. (8)(note 8) The term “Biologist” includes the profession of Plant Pathologist.
- ✔️ Chemist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️Dairy Scientist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️Entomolog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Epidemiolog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Geneticist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Geochemist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Geolog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Geophysicist (including Oceanographer in Mexico and the United States)–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Horticulturist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Metcorolog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Pharmacolog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Physicist (including Oceanographer in Canada–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️Plant Breeder–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Poultry Scientist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Soil Scientist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Zoologist–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
Teacher
- ✔️ College–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 Seminary–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
- ✔️ University–Baccalaureate or Licenciatura Degree.
